L'Hermione has been back at sea for a few days now, putting her prototype engines to the test. So far, from what I have read, everything seems to be running smoothly and she will soon continue her sailing trials and crew training. It is not just the ship and equipment that are undergoing trials, the crew of 54 volunteers will also be put through their paces as well. There is quite a lot of work to be done onboard a ship at sea, and while L'Hermione may have some modern conveniences, she is still at heart a sailing vessel and requires all the upkeep and maintenance the original ship did.

While the long stopover in La Rochelle did unfortunately cancel a scheduled appearance in Brest, it has had the effect of adding a couple of days to the planned stopover and tours in Bordeaux. Originally scheduled to arrive on Oct. 9'th, she will now arrive on Tuesday, October 7'th. The schedule change is mainly do to challenges of navigating the tides and sailing conditions in the Gironde estuary. They will begin public tours on the 8'th that will run through the 12'th of October. L'Hermione will leave Bordeaux on the 13'th and head back out to sea for a couple of more weeks of trails, and then head back to her dry dock in Rochefort, France.
